WebThe shift theorem says: Multiplying x n by a linear phase e 2 π i N n m for some integer m corresponds to a circular shift of the output X k: X k is replaced by X k − m, where the subscript is interpreted modulo N (i.e., periodically). WebWhen a time-shift is applied to a signal, it only changes the angles in the DFT coefficients. In turn, the time-shift used can determined by observing how the spectral line angles have been changed according to their index k.
